  • Every year, the Library of Michigan selects up to twenty of the most notable books written by a Michigan resident or about Michigan or the Great Lakes. Browse the 2023 Michigan Notable Books or explore books recognized in previous years!

  • The Michigan Activity Pass (MAP) program is a statewide collaborative effort between Michigan’s public libraries and participating destinations including museums, state parks, and other arts and cultural organizations. There are over 450 MAP destinations in 2023!
